Test Micropoint calibration with configurable pattern for e.g. 365nm objective

''' | |
Generate an Andor iQ .rgn file with a scalable and repositionable pattern of | |
FRAPPA points | |
''' | |
# User variables | |
SENSOR_SIZE = [512, 512] | |
CENTER = [255,255] | |
SIDE_LENGTH = 360 | |
POINT_SPACING = 20 | |
##FILE_PATH = r'Kinetic Imaging/iQx/Default' | |
FILE_PATH = r'Desktop' | |
FILE_NAME = 'micropoint_pattern' | |
LOG_FILE_NAME = r'micropoint_pattern.log' | |
P = POINT_SPACING | |
LINE_POINTS = SIDE_LENGTH / POINT_SPACING | |
LOCAL_STAR_PATTERN = [ | |
[0,0], | |
[-P, -P], | |
[-P, P], | |
[P, P], | |
[P, -P] | |
] | |
from os import path | |
import logging | |
logging.basicConfig(filename=LOG_FILE_NAME, level=logging.DEBUG) | |
def line(start, end): | |
''' | |
Return [x, y] array between start and end; both inclusive | |
''' | |
logging.info('Making line: ' + repr(start) + ' ' + repr(end)) | |
negative_x = False | |
negative_y = False | |
if start[0] > end[0]: negative_x = True | |
if start[1] > end[1]: negative_y = True | |
if negative_x: | |
spacing_x = (start[0] - end[0]) / LINE_POINTS | |
if spacing_x == 0: | |
x = [start[0]] * (LINE_POINTS + 1) | |
else: | |
x = range(start[0], end[0] -spacing_x, -spacing_x) | |
logging.debug('x: ' + repr(x)) | |
else: | |
spacing_x = (end[0] - start[0]) / LINE_POINTS | |
if spacing_x == 0: | |
x = [start[0]] * (LINE_POINTS + 1) | |
else: | |
x = range(start[0], end[0] +spacing_x, +spacing_x) | |
logging.debug('x: ' + repr(x)) | |
if negative_y: | |
spacing_y = (start[1] - end[1]) / LINE_POINTS | |
if spacing_y == 0: | |
y = [start[1]] * (LINE_POINTS + 1) | |
else: | |
y = range(start[1], end[1] -spacing_y, -spacing_y) | |
logging.debug('y: ' + repr(y)) | |
else: | |
spacing_y = (end[1] - start[1]) / LINE_POINTS | |
if spacing_y == 0: | |
y = [start[1]] * (LINE_POINTS + 1) | |
else: | |
y = range(start[1], end[1] +spacing_y, +spacing_y) | |
logging.debug('y: ' + repr(y)) | |
return zip(x, y) | |
def point_generator(center = CENTER, | |
side_length = SIDE_LENGTH): | |
''' | |
Create cross hair pattern, and star patterns around cross hair | |
''' | |
points = [] | |
h = SIDE_LENGTH / 2 | |
cx = CENTER[0] | |
cy = CENTER[1] | |
# Draw diagonals | |
top_left = [cx-h, cy-h] | |
top_right = [cx+h, cy-h] | |
bottom_left = [cx-h, cy+h] | |
bottom_right = [cx+h, cy+h] | |
points += line(top_left, bottom_right) | |
points += line(bottom_left, top_right) | |
# Draw straights | |
v1 = cx - 2*POINT_SPACING | |
v2 = cx + 2*POINT_SPACING | |
h1 = cy - 2*POINT_SPACING | |
h2 = cy + 2*POINT_SPACING | |
points += line([v1, cy-h], [v1, cy+h]) | |
points += line([v2, cy-h], [v2, cy+h]) | |
points += line([cx-h, h1], [cx+h, h1]) | |
points += line([cx-h, h2], [cx+h, h2]) | |
# prune duplicate points | |
points = list(set(points)) | |
return points | |
def existspath(mypath): | |
''' | |
Return 1 if file or path exists, else return 0 | |
''' | |
if path.exists(mypath): | |
logging.info('Found path %s' % mypath) | |
return 1 | |
else: | |
logging.error('Could not find path %s' % mypath) | |
return 0 | |
def main(): | |
points = point_generator() | |
n = len(points) | |
## FIXME: Set date and time to current | |
HEADER = \ | |
'''[Phase List 5.0] | |
Number Of Phases=4 | |
Date=12/1/2011 | |
Time=2:18:28 PM | |
Phase0 Name=_Background | |
Phase0 Colour=255 | |
Phase0 Grey Min=255 | |
Phase0 Grey Max=0 | |
Phase0 Red Min=255 | |
Phase0 Red Max=0 | |
Phase0 Green Min=255 | |
Phase0 Green Max=0 | |
Phase0 Blue Min=255 | |
Phase0 Blue Max=0 | |
Phase0 Enabled=1 | |
Phase1 Name=_Crop | |
Phase1 Colour=16711680 | |
Phase1 Grey Min=255 | |
Phase1 Grey Max=0 | |
Phase1 Red Min=255 | |
Phase1 Red Max=0 | |
Phase1 Green Min=255 | |
Phase1 Green Max=0 | |
Phase1 Blue Min=255 | |
Phase1 Blue Max=0 | |
Phase1 Enabled=1 | |
Phase2 Name=_Cycle | |
Phase2 Colour=16777215 | |
Phase2 Grey Min=255 | |
Phase2 Grey Max=0 | |
Phase2 Red Min=255 | |
Phase2 Red Max=0 | |
Phase2 Green Min=255 | |
Phase2 Green Max=0 | |
Phase2 Blue Min=255 | |
Phase2 Blue Max=0 | |
Phase2 Enabled=1 | |
Phase3 Name=_FRAPPA | |
Phase3 Colour=65535 | |
Phase3 Grey Min=255 | |
Phase3 Grey Max=0 | |
Phase3 Red Min=255 | |
Phase3 Red Max=0 | |
Phase3 Green Min=255 | |
Phase3 Green Max=0 | |
Phase3 Blue Min=255 | |
Phase3 Blue Max=0 | |
Phase3 Enabled=1 | |
[Region List 4.0] | |
''' | |
# Change as appropriate | |
NUMBER_OF_REGIONS = 'Number Of Regions={0}\n'.format(n) | |
## FIME: Set date and time to current | |
DATE_TIME = \ | |
'''Date=12/1/2011 | |
Time=2:18:28 PM''' | |
# Create zip file name | |
logging.debug('Creating region file name') | |
##desktop_path = path.join(path.expandvars("%ALLUSERSAPPDATA%"), FILE_PATH) | |
desktop_path = path.join(path.expanduser("~"), FILE_PATH) | |
FILE = path.join(desktop_path, FILE_NAME) | |
FILE = ''.join([FILE, '.rgn']) | |
logging.info('Writing to region file: ' + FILE) | |
## FIXME: prevent file collision! | |
rfile = open(FILE, 'w') | |
rfile.write(HEADER + \ | |
NUMBER_OF_REGIONS + \ | |
DATE_TIME) | |
label = 1 | |
for point in points: | |
REGION = ''' | |
Region{0} Label={0} | |
Region{0} Class Name=_FRAPPA | |
Region{0} Overlay Type=1 | |
Region{0} Overlay Colour=65535 | |
Region{0} Overlay Line Width=0 | |
Region{0} Number Of Points=1 | |
Region{0} Region Points={1},{2};'''.format(label, point[0], point[1]) | |
label = label + 1 | |
rfile.write(REGION) | |
rfile.write('\n') | |
rfile.close() | |
if __name__ == '__main__': | |
print "Creating regions file..." | |
main() |
